Output 3943c3b1b222fec4ec901262e939f35a3312487c1409452953277a2485be78b6:1

value
102600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7e4aa52e8914604cf50564609dbb1a55e811832 OP_EQUAL
address
3MNZ8jTMZWiFK11Q5oLE6thovX8E5LXbqv
transaction
3943c3b1b222fec4ec901262e939f35a3312487c1409452953277a2485be78b6
spent
true